Pours a hazy blondish-yellow hue with a one-finger head into my glass. Aromas of mango and papaya. Tastes of fresh-squeezed juice, mango-dominant. Finish is drier than normal, yet still retains juiciness of hops. Highly quenchable for something claiming to be dry. Pick some up.

Poured into a tulip, the appearance was a paper yellow chill haze color with a small white foamy cap dissipating nicely to leave a light film of lace slowly separately into some spider webbing.
The aroma had some hop oily sweetness jumping into some grassiness, bitter citrus rind and sweet pine needles with a botanical to semi-floral backing glossing the backbone.
The flavor meshed finely between the sweet and the bitter, not playing any sides but having that sweet botanical subtlety just making the taste absolutely enjoyable! Light citrusy rind-like aftertaste.
The mouthfeel was about medium bodied with a fair sipping quality about it. Carbonation and ABV felt as projected. Definitely a dry and bitter finish.
Overall, I haven't had many Brut IPA's to be able to make a style judgement but I'll tell ya something - this is how I want them to be!
